Handover — export retries (Pondermill pipeline)

Failed exports land in the dead-letter bucket. Retry with the requeue script; it's idempotent, so run it freely. Anything older than 72 hours needs a manual schema check first — the Larchbay feed changed format last month and old payloads will fail validation. Don't bulk-retry during the nightly window or you'll starve the live queue. The requeue script prompts for vault access on first run, and it expects the recovery passphrase below.

unlock words, fafog-tajop: fendor-kasix

Subject: Memtrace cut-over complete

Team,

Cut-over to Memtrace v2 for GPU memory profiling finished last night. Old v1 agents are disabled; any tickets referencing v1 dashboards should be closed as resolved-by-migration. Sampling overhead is now under 2% and allocation traces include kernel names. Known gap: profiles older than 30 days were not migrated. Point customers at the v2 docs for setup questions. For reference when troubleshooting, the agent now runs with the following configuration.

settings of bagaf-bawip:
[aldax]
port = 5000
region = south-4
host = aldax.brasklabs.corp
team = brivan
timeout_ms = 2000
retries = 2

## Tuning

Heads-up for reviewers: Ledgerlens (our audit-log viewer) paginates aggressively because audit tables get huge fast. Page size, prefetch depth, and the highlight-cache cap all trade memory for snappiness. If a PR touches these, sanity-check against the big fixture set first — small fixtures hide everything. The current defaults live here.

tuning table, kawep-tawif:
CAPS = {
    "olidor": 80,
    "belion": 7,
    "quenys": 225,
    "druox": 839,
    "fraath": 482,
}

# FD hunt: capacity notes for newcomers

Welcome to the great Pondworth descriptor chase. Short version: something in the relay tier leaks file descriptors, and until we find it we're provisioning around the leak. That means generous ulimits, early restarts, and headroom on every box so a slow leak doesn't become a 3 a.m. page. Watch the fd-count dashboard daily; anything trending up over 48 hours gets a restart ticket. The guardrails we currently run with are captured in these constants.

tuning table, kagag-kagaf:
RATE_LIMITS = {
    "ralael": 10,
    "holael": 1,
    "quenwyn": 1,
    "wenael": 2,
}